A hand-sewn wool felt ornament! 🎄 This intermediate level sewing pattern is perfect for those who love a festive challenge. Get ready to create an embroidered, sparkly, and oh-so-frightening Spirit of Christmas Yet To Come ornament that will send shivers down your spine! 👻 As written by the legendary Charles Dickens, this eerie specter guides Scrooge through a bone-chilling vision of his future, ending at his very own grave. 💀
![]()
But fear not! This ghostly ornament is not only hauntingly beautiful, but also a delight to create. With its embroidered and beaded gown and robe, voluminous hood, and a pointing hand, this ornament captures the essence of the spirit with exquisite detail. And that's not all! As a bonus, you'll receive an additional ornament featuring Scrooge's snow-covered gravestone, a chilling reminder of the fate that awaits him. Both ornaments proudly display the year embroidered on the back, serving as a haunting memento of Christmases yet to come.
